12
Phase-Noise EQ2440 26/3-2014 Per Zetterberg

Phase-Noise EQ2440 26/3-2014

  • Upload
    beck

  • View
    40

  • Download
    1

Embed Size (px)

DESCRIPTION

Phase-Noise EQ2440 26/3-2014. Per Zetterberg. I&Q Modulator. x. x. +. I&Q Demodulator. x. x. BP. LP. LP. With phase-noise. With noise or interference. Can leak into desired signal, when LO1 is non-ideal. SDR: Flexibility in digital => lots of E(f). Time-Domain. Phase-noise. - PowerPoint PPT Presentation

Citation preview

Page 1: Phase-Noise EQ2440 26/3-2014

Phase-Noise

EQ2440 26/3-2014

Per Zetterberg

Page 2: Phase-Noise EQ2440 26/3-2014

I&Q Modulator

tyRe

tyIm

x

x

tfc2coso90

+ tytfj c2expRe

Page 3: Phase-Noise EQ2440 26/3-2014

I&Q Demodulator

txtfjty c~2expˆ

tx~ LP tyRe

x

x

tfc2coso90

o90

BP

LP tyIm

Page 4: Phase-Noise EQ2440 26/3-2014

With phase-noise

fYfffY 21 LOLOˆ

With noise or interference

fEfYfffY 21 LOLOˆ

Can leak into desired signal, when LO1 is non-ideal.

SDR: Flexibility in digital => lots of E(f)

Page 5: Phase-Noise EQ2440 26/3-2014

Time-Domain

tytjtytty expLOˆ

Phase-noise Modulated signal (partially known,

e.g. training)

Phase-noise spectrum:

tF or tF expDon’t be to sure of which is refered to....

Page 6: Phase-Noise EQ2440 26/3-2014

PLL

Ref

N

1

PhaseDetector

Loop-filter VCO

Out

- sZs

1

sssZN

ssZNs INOUT /

/)(

Noises:VCO: 1,1/f,1/f^2,1/f^31/N : 1, 1/fPhase detector: 1, 1/fRef input:

Page 7: Phase-Noise EQ2440 26/3-2014

Model PLL Dynamics And Phase-Noise Performance

N

1

PhaseDetector

Loop-filter VCO

Page 8: Phase-Noise EQ2440 26/3-2014

Phase-Noise Spectrum

ADF4360 (RFX1800) tF exp

,1( ) 10log( )of Hz

T

PL f

P

Page 9: Phase-Noise EQ2440 26/3-2014

OFDM

k

ck TN

Ttjkcty

Nfft

2exp

Subcarrier information symbols e.g. QPSK={-

1,+1,-j,+1}

cTTt 0

Cyclic prefix typically

10%Symbol time without CP.

Phase-noise cause inter-carrier interference.

Page 10: Phase-Noise EQ2440 26/3-2014

add_phase_noise.m

• Matlab function from MATLAB central.• Spectrum defined in a PSD diagram (dBc) is used as input.•The assumption is used. => Spectrum of is equal to spectrum of . •The real-valued noise is generated in the frequency-domain using FFT (Gaussian noise. Independent from bin to bin).•My question: How accurate is this model ?•My observation: Very neat function.

tjtjtjtj 1expexp 00

tjexp t

t

Page 11: Phase-Noise EQ2440 26/3-2014

A Novel Model for Simulation of RF Oscillator Phase Noise

•Paper by Siamak Yousefi potential PhD student at KTH.•Studies problem scetched below.•Some exact mathematical treatment and some approxmiations.•Models noise close to carrier better than Leeson.•Output of integrator unstable (my observation).

Thermal and flicker

noise

Integrator exp(j*a)

Page 12: Phase-Noise EQ2440 26/3-2014

For project course.

•Use matlab function add_phase_noise.m.• Provide three basic settings. Good, fair and bad.• Present PLL with slides. Refer to ”Phase Locked Loops for High-Frequency Receivers and Transmitters Part 1-3” and ”Model PLL Dynamics and Phase-Noise Performance”.